At Creator Clash 2, former WWE star John Morrison made his boxing debut against Harley Morenstein of ‘Epic Meal Times’ fame.

Now in its second year, Creator Clash is a charity event that sees content creators clashing in the boxing ring.

The first event saw Morenstein defeat Arin Hanson of Game Grumps by TKO in the second round. Afterwards, he claimed he had only used “20% of his ability” and wanted someone bigger next time.

In January, it was announced that bigger person would be Morrison.

The fight turned out to be something of a one-sided affair with Morrison controlling most of the action and scoring knockdowns in the first two rounds, including knocking him through the ropes to the floor in the first.

In the third round, he finished things with a big right hand for the knockout.

John Morrison calls out KSI

In his post-match interview, Morrison already had his sights set on his next fight. After ruling out YouTuber turned pro wrestler Logan Paul and his brother Jake, he turned his attention to the man who beat Logan, KSI.

“So, when I’m trying to think about who to call out, Jake? Logan? No, Jake got beat, Logan got beat by KSI, which is why I’m going to put KSI on blast right now.”

KSI first made his name as a YouTube star, starting off his channel with commentary on the FIFA video games. He now also vlogs and posts comedy videos, and has amassed over 24 million subscribers on YouTube alone.

In 2018, he entered the world of celebrity boxing and has taken on Logan Paul twice, with the first ending in a majority draw while the second saw him take the victory via split decision.

On top of this, the star co-founded Thirst-Quencher Prime-Hydration alongside Paul.

At WrestleMania 39, he accompanied Paul to the ring for his match against Rollins disguised as a PRIME mascot. He tried to help Paul to victory, but ended up on the receiving end of a splash onto the announce table after Rollins rolled switched places with him.
